Detention basin
A basin designed to temporarily hold stormwater and release it slowly to prevent flooding and erosion.
A detention basin is a low-lying area designed to temporarily hold stormwater runoff, reducing peak discharge rates and preventing flooding. It is crucial for optimizing site hydrology, enhancing stormwater management, and supporting environmental protection.
